660 Palo Alto Ave – Pictures Beds: 4 | Baths: 1.5 | Size: 1,663 sf | details Palo Alto Ave 660 Palo Alto Ave 660 (B) Palo Alto Ave 660 (C) Living Room (A) Living Room (B) Living Room (C) Living Room (D) Living Room (E) Dining Room (A) Dining Room (B) Dining Room (C) Dining Room (D) Kitchen (A) Kitchen (B) Kitchen (C) Kitchen (D) Pantry (A) Pantry (B) Breakfast Area (A) Breakfast Area (B) Breakfast Area (C) Half Bath (A) Backyard (A) Backyard (B) Bedroom 1 (A) Bedroom 1 (B) Bedroom 1 (C) Bedroom 1 (D) Bath (A) Bath (B) Bedroom 2 (A) Bedroom 2 (B) Bedroom 2 (C) Bedroom 2 (D) Bedroom 3 (A) Bedroom 3 (B) Bedroom 3 (C) Bedroom 4 (A) Bedroom 4 (B) Bedroom 4 (C) Bedroom 4 (D) Garage (A) Mountain View CA Homes For Sale Mountain View CA Condos For Sale Mountain View CA Real Estate Mountain View CA Real Estate Trends Mountain View home prices Mountain View CA Days On Market